A clash of Past Meets Present is set to unfold at Gillette Stadium as the New England Revolution host D.C. United on Alumni Night. This match, marking the 100th all-time meeting between these two original MLS teams, carries significant weight for both sides as they navigate a challenging season. The Revolution, currently sitting 11th in the Eastern Conference, are in dire need of points with only 10 games remaining in the regular season, according to the New England Revolution’s official website. Similarly, D.C. United finds themselves struggling near the bottom of the conference, making this encounter a critical opportunity for both teams to reignite their playoff aspirations.

A Century of Clashes: Revs vs. D.C. United
The upcoming game signifies a historic milestone in the rivalry between the New England Revolution and D.C. United. As two of the original teams in Major League Soccer, their 100th meeting underscores a legacy of competition and memorable moments. The Revolution are aiming to break their current winless streak of nine games, a slump that has jeopardized their playoff hopes. Their last encounter with D.C. United in May resulted in a 1-1 draw, highlighting the closely contested nature of their matchups. The Revolution’s official website emphasizes the importance of securing a victory in this crucial fixture to climb the Eastern Conference standings.
D.C. United, on the other hand, is also facing its own set of challenges. Their league-worst -27 goal differential paints a clear picture of their struggles this season. Like the Revolution, D.C. United has not tasted victory in their last eight games, further amplifying the pressure on them to turn their fortunes around. A win against the Revolution would provide a much-needed boost to their morale and playoff aspirations.
Alumni Night: Celebrating Revolution’s Legacy
Beyond the on-field battle, Alumni Night adds an extra layer of significance to the match. The New England Revolution are taking this opportunity to honor their past and celebrate the club’s 30 seasons. A “Meet the Greats” event will allow fans to interact with former Revolution players, providing a unique opportunity to connect with the club’s history and legends. This event, as detailed on the Revolution’s website, aims to bridge the gap between the past and present, fostering a sense of nostalgia and appreciation for the club’s rich heritage.
Adding to the celebratory atmosphere, the Revolution will be giving away retro viewfinders showcasing iconic moments and players from the club’s history. This giveaway serves as a tangible reminder of the team’s evolution and the memorable moments that have defined its journey. The Alumni Night festivities are designed to create a memorable experience for fans, blending the excitement of the present match with a tribute to the club’s storied past.

Key Players and Tactical Showdown
The match between the Revolution and D.C. United will also feature a tactical battle between key players on both sides. For D.C. United, forward Christian Benteke poses a significant threat. Benteke leads their scoring charts with eight goals and one assist, making him a primary focus for the Revolution’s defense. His ability to find the back of the net makes him a constant danger in the attacking third, and the Revolution will need to contain him to minimize his impact on the game.
On the Revolution side, the return of defender Brayan Ceballos from suspension is a welcome boost. Ceballos’ presence in the lineup will be crucial in containing Benteke and solidifying the Revolution’s defense. His defensive prowess and ability to read the game will be vital in thwarting D.C. United’s attacking threats. The Revolution’s defensive strategy will likely revolve around minimizing Benteke’s opportunities and preventing him from getting into dangerous scoring positions.
